ICD-10-CMThis code signifies the presence of an atheroembolism affecting an unspecified lower extremity. An atheroembolism occurs when fragments of atherosclerotic plaque break off from a larger artery and travel downstream, lodging in smaller arteries and obstructing blood flow. This can lead to ischemia and tissue damage in the affected limb.
Use this code when documentation confirms an atheroembolic event in a lower extremity, but the specific leg (right or left) is not specified. This typically occurs in cases of acute limb ischemia where the etiology is determined to be embolic from an atherosclerotic source, and laterality is not explicitly stated.
